The Blind Cattle King

The Blind Cattle King is a 1912 silent film drama short directed by Romaine Fielding and produced by the Lubin Manufacturing Company at their studio in Prescott, Arizona.[1] It starred Fielding and stage actress Mary Ryan, now performing in films.[2]
